Tell Me About The ESA African Research Fellowships 2024/2025:

The African Research Fellowship (ARF) program, initiated in 2021 by ESA in collaboration with the African Union Commission, seeks to empower African researchers with a PhD or Master’s degree and extensive research experience to engage in Earth Observation (EO) R&D activities that address key challenges in Africa.

Who can Apply For The ESA African Research Fellowships 2024/2025?

Also, applicants are to meet the following criteria:

  • Applicants must hold a PhD or Master’s degree with substantial research experience.
  • Proposals should focus on a one-year R&D project in either Water Resource Management or Food Security, utilizing Earth Observation satellite data.
  • Projects addressing smallholder needs in agriculture or issues related to coastal processes and fisheries are especially encouraged.

Required Document: 

  • Research Proposal (see template) (max. 4MB)
  • Curriculum Vitae (CV) including a list of recent publications. Such document containing both the CV and publication list shall not be longer than 3 pages max (max. 2MB)
  • 2 Reference letters (max. 2MB)
  • Scan of PhD or Master Diploma (max. 1.5MB)
  • Copy of ID, preferably Passport (max. 1.5MB)

Timeline

Open call                                             23 September 2024
Submission of Proposals                     30 October 2024
Communication of Results                   January 2025
Beginning of Activities in Frascati        June 2025

What is the Benefit of the Award?

Additionally, applicants will benefit the following:

  • One-year fellowships for four African researchers to conduct their projects at ESA-ESRIN in Frascati, Italy, alongside ESA scientists.
  • Access to the EO AFRICA Space Academy and Digital Campus, providing training and scientific tools.
  • Collaboration opportunities with European scientists through the EO AFRICA Innovation Lab.
  • A chance to contribute to African and global environmental and development agendas by leveraging EO data to address critical challenges in Africa.
